Cadernos de Questões

Provas Favoritas

Filtros Salvos

Foram encontradas 55 questões.
#2356059

Dado o trecho de código a seguir, escrito em PHP (versão 7.0.8):

Analisando o código acima, responda quanto ao conceito de Orientação a Objetos, qual a alternativa correta:

  • Classes são tipos e podem ser atribuídas a variáveis, como no exemplo extraído do código acima$usuario = new Usuario();
  • Quando um objeto é instanciado em uma classe, e uma função desse objeto na definição da classe utiliza a variável $this, essa variável significa o objeto que estamos utilizando. No trecho do código acima é possível perceber que a afirmação está corretapublic function setUsuario($_usuario) {this->usuario = $_usuario; };
  • Um construtor é uma função definida na classe que é automaticamente chamada no momento em que a classe é instanciada (através no operadornew) conforme demonstrado no código acimafunction __construct();
  • Uma subclasse é extensão de outra. Isso significa que ela herdará todas as variáveis e funções da outra classe, e ainda terá as que forem adicionadas pelo programador através do construtorfunction __construct();
  • O código acima está incorreto.
Fale com IAgo
IAgo - Assistente IAProva
IA
Olá! Sou o IAgo, seu assistente aqui no IAProvatec 😊
Veja como posso te ajudar:
Agora